BUGS in the analysis of biodiversity experiments: species richness and composition are of similar importance for grassland productivity

The idea that species diversity can influence ecosystem functioning has been controversial and its importance relative to compositional effects hotly debated. Unfortunately, assessing the relative importance of different explanatory variables in complex linear models is not simple. In this paper we...
